In an Outrage is the eight studio album by the American heavy metal band Chastain, released in 2004 through Leviathan Records. The album was re-issuued in Europe by Massacre Records in 2006.[3]

Personnel
Band members
- Kate French - lead and backing vocals
- David T. Chastain - guitars, backing vocals, engineer, producer
- Dave Starr - bass
- Larry Howe - drums, backing vocals
Production
- Juan Ortega, London Wilde - engineers
- Christian Schmid - mixing, mastering
